Understanding Tax obligation Deductions as well as Credits

Tax reductions reduce your gross income, while income tax debts straight minimize the volume of income tax been obligated to pay. Familiarizing yourself with what qualifies as a rebate or credit scores can substantially influence your refund.

What Are actually Income tax Deductions?

Tax deductions are essentially expenditures that the IRS enables you to subtract coming from your complete revenue. Common deductions feature:

    Mortgage interest State as well as local area taxes Charitable contributions Medical costs going over 7.5% of fine-tuned gross income

For instance, if you gained $50,000 but had $10,000 in deductions, you 'd simply be exhausted on $40,000.

What Are Tax obligation Credits?

Tax credit scores offer dollar-for-dollar decreases in your tax obligation costs. Some well-known income tax credit scores feature:

    Earned Revenue Tax Credit scores (EITC) Child Tax obligation Credit American Chance Credit

These credit scores may occasionally imply you acquire cash back even if you are obligated to repay no taxes.
